How the Attempted Theft Turned Fatal

The tragedy unfolded one night at an electric vehicle charging station located in a quiet urban neighborhood. Surveillance footage showed the thief, dressed in dark clothing, attempting to steal power cables. These cables, which were connected to charging equipment, were meant to power electric cars and were placed in a vulnerable position near the street. The thief, in what appeared to be a hasty and poorly thought-out move, tried to cut and remove the cables to sell them for scrap.

However, things took a fatal turn when he came into contact with live wires during the act of cutting. The electrical shock caused him to fall, and the situation quickly escalated. Witnesses, though few, reported seeing sparks fly and hearing a loud crackle. The charging station, which was not well-lit at that hour, made it difficult for anyone to immediately spot the danger the thief had put himself in.

Emergency responders were called to the scene, but by the time they arrived, the thief had already passed away from the electrocution. Investigators quickly ruled out foul play, concluding that the death was accidental. Legal Precedents: What Does the Law Say About Liability?

Legal experts point to several cases involving corporate responsibility and theft-related incidents. In some instances, businesses have been held liable for injuries or deaths that occurred due to their failure to secure dangerous equipment or hazardous areas. However, the specifics of each case vary, and courts often need to determine whether the company’s actions were negligent or whether the individual involved was solely responsible for the incident.

In cases of electrocution, liability can be complicated. In some cases, courts have sided with the victim’s family, holding companies accountable for unsafe equipment. In other cases, courts have ruled that the victim’s actions were the primary cause of the accident, absolving the company of responsibility.

The Role of Insurance: Could the Company Be Covered?

As the case continues to unfold, questions about insurance coverage and whether the charging company’s insurance policy will cover the family’s lawsuit have emerged. Many businesses carry liability insurance to protect themselves in case of accidents or lawsuits. However, some policies may limit coverage in cases of theft or criminal activity.

If the family is successful in their lawsuit, it remains to be seen whether the charging company’s insurance will cover the payout, or if the company itself will have to bear the full financial burden. Legal experts have pointed out that even if the company is found not to be at fault, they could still be required to settle the case in order to avoid prolonged litigation or negative publicity.
